In Bishkek, the State Program for the Preservation of Biodiversity of Kyrgyzstan until 2040 will be discussed.

The Ministry of Natural Resources, Ecology and Technical Supervision of the Kyrgyz Republic, with the support of UNDP, together with the Environmental Movement “BIOM” and the NTК RіK, is developing a State Program for the Conservation of Biological Diversity until 2040 and a Plan of Activities for 2025-2030.

As part of this work, a public discussion of the draft documents will take place on June 26, 2025, in Bishkek.

The aim of the discussion is to gather proposals and opinions from all stakeholders in the framework of the revision of strategic documents of the Kyrgyz Republic in the area of conservation of biological diversity.
